    Nosferatu had its world premiere in Berlin on December 2, 2024, and theatrically released in the United States by Focus Features and internationally by Universal Pictures on December 25. The film received positive reviews from critics and has grossed $178.8 million worldwide on a $50 million budget, becoming Eggers's highest-grossing film.

    Thomas Hutter is a fictional character and the main protagonist in the silent expressionist horror film Nosferatu, eine Symphonie des Grauens (1922) and other films based on it. He is a young man who works as a real estate agent and lives in the German city of Wisborg with his wife Ellen Hutter.

    Nosferatu: A Symphony of Horror is a 2023 American horror film directed by David Lee Fisher, a remake of the 1922 silent film Nosferatu. [1] It premiered at the Emagine Theater in Novi, Michigan on November 11, 2023.

    In Werner Herzog's 1979 remake, Nosferatu the Vampyre, the character names revert to those used in the original novel, [6] while the 2023 and 2024 remakes maintain the names used in the original 1922 film. In the 1988 sequel to the 1979 film, Vampire in Venice, the character is referred to as "Nosferatu".
